Html Dosya Ekleme Butonu Kod

HTML Dosya Ekleme Butonu Kod: Kapsamlı Bir Kılavuz

Bir web sayfasına dosya yükleme özelliği eklemek, kullanıcıların belgeler, resimler ve diğer dosyaları web sunucunuza göndermelerine olanak tanır. Bu özellik, çevrimiçi formlar, dosya paylaşım platformları ve diğer web uygulamaları için çok önemlidir. Bu makale, HTML’de bir dosya yükleme butonu oluşturmak için gereken kodu ayrıntılı olarak açıklayacaktır.

HTML Dosya Yükleme Butonu Kodu

Bir HTML dosya yükleme butonu oluşturmak için aşağıdaki kodu kullanabilirsiniz:

“`html



“`

Bu kod, aşağıdaki bileşenlerden oluşur:


  • Etiketi: Formun başlangıcını ve sonunu belirtir.
  • action Özelliği: Dosyaların gönderileceği PHP betiğinin yolunu belirtir.
  • method Özelliği: Dosyaların nasıl gönderileceğini belirtir (bu durumda “post” yöntemi kullanılır).
  • enctype Özelliği: Dosyaların gönderilme biçimini belirtir (“multipart/form-data” dosya yüklemeleri için kullanılır).
  • Etiketi: Dosya yükleme butonunu oluşturur.
  • name Özelliği: Yüklenecek dosyanın adını belirtir.
  • Etiketi: Formu gönderen gönder düğmesini oluşturur.

PHP Dosya Yükleme Betiği

HTML dosya yükleme butonu, dosyaları bir PHP betiğine gönderir. Bu betik, dosyaları işler ve web sunucusuna kaydeder. Aşağıdaki PHP betiği, dosya yükleme işlemini gerçekleştirebilir:

“`php

2097152) {
$errors[] = “Dosya boyutu çok büyük. Lütfen 2 MB’tan küçük bir dosya yükleyin.”;
}

if (empty($errors)) {
move_uploaded_file($file_tmp, “uploads/” . $file_name);
echo “Dosya başarıyla yüklendi.”;
} else {
foreach ($errors as $error) {
echo $error . “
“;
}
}
}
?>

“`

Bu betik, aşağıdaki adımları gerçekleştirir:

  1. Dosya Bilgilerini Alır: Betik, $_FILES['file'] dizisinden dosya adı, boyutu, geçici adı ve türü gibi dosya bilgilerini alır.
  2. Dosya Uzantısını Kontrol Eder: Betik, dosya uzantısını kontrol eder ve yalnızca belirli uzantılara sahip dosyalara izin verir (örneğin, JPEG, JPG, PNG, GIF).
  3. Dosya Boyutunu Kontrol Eder: Betik, dosya boyutunu kontrol eder ve belirli bir boyutu aşan dosyalara izin vermez.
  4. Hataları Kontrol Eder: Betik, dosya uzantısı veya boyutu ile ilgili herhangi bir hata olup olmadığını kontrol eder.
  5. Dosyayı Kaydeder: Hatalar yoksa betik, dosyayı web sunucusundaki “uploads” dizinine kaydeder.
  6. Sonucu Gösterir: Betik, dosyanın başarıyla yüklenip yüklenmediğini gösteren bir mesaj görüntüler.

Faydalı Siteler ve Dosyalar

Sonuç

HTML dosya yükleme butonu kodu, web sayfalarınıza dosya yükleme özelliği eklemenize olanak tanır. Bu makale, bir dosya yükleme butonu oluşturmak için gereken kodu ve dosyaları işleyen PHP betiğini ayrıntılı olarak açıklamıştır. Bu bilgiyi kullanarak, kullanıcıların web sayfanıza kolayca dosya yükleyebileceği güçlü ve işlevsel bir dosya yükleme sistemi oluşturabilirsiniz.


Yayımlandı

kategorisi